Narrative
On friday may 15, 2015, columbia gas of ohio inc. (columbia) received a call regarding a leak on a damaged steel pipeline. Columbia responded, established a perimeter and reduced the system operating pressure from 120 psig to 35 psig. Columbia excavated the damaged steel main and found that it was flattened with a crack in the side of the pipe due to a guard rail installation. Columbia repair crews made a temporary repair to stop the leak and decided not to return the system back to normal operating pressure until a permanent repair could be completed. Columbia monitored the damage 24/7 and conducted periodic pressure monitoring until the permanent replacement was complete. On monday, may 18, 2015, columbia determined that the cost of repair would exceed the $50,000 dollar reporting criteria and a notification was made to the national response center and the public utilities commission of ohio. The damage to columbia's facility occurred as a result of the mismarking of the gas main. The steel gas main could not be conductively located due to signal bleed off and a discrepancy in facility records. The discrepancy in columbia's inventory records has been corrected.
